City Guide

Torrecaballeros, Segovia, Spain

Overview

Torrecaballeros is a charming small town in the province of Segovia, known for its rustic Castilian architecture and peaceful rural atmosphere. With friendly locals, excellent traditional restaurants, and proximity to natural scenery, it's perfect for those seeking an authentic Spanish village experience.

Best Time to Visit

April-June and September-October for mild weather and fewer crowds.

Local Tips

Reserve tables in advance at popular restaurants, and bring comfortable shoes for exploring nearby countryside trails.

Cultural Etiquette

Tipping is modest (round up or leave small change), dress is smart casual, and greetings are warm with a handshake or two kisses on the cheek.

Safety Warnings

Torrecaballeros is very safe, just beware of occasional rural road traffic and stay alert during local festivities for pickpocketing.

Hidden Gems

Visit the nearby Cañada Real Soriana for scenic hiking, and enjoy cochinillo (roast suckling pig) at traditional family-run restaurants.
